SOCTESTER™ battery analyzers were developed as fast and accurate field test instruments with the capability of determining the ability of sealed lead-acid (calcium) batteries to perform for specific periods of time.  The measurement developed determines the “State-of-Charge” (SOC), by examining the battery’s internal profile characteristics.

           

SOC140 BATTERY ANALYZER SPECIFICATIONS

VOLTAGE RANGE

6V, 12V

BATTERY RATING

3 - 140 Ampere Hour @ 20 HOUR RATE

BATTERY TYPE

Sealed Lead-Acid

TEST CYCLE TIME

43 seconds

CABLE SET

6 FT replaceable

RESOLUTION

5%

SIZE

14.875" x 12.125" x 6.875"
(37.78cm x 30.79cm x 17.46cm)

WEIGHT

22 lbs

INTEGRATED
AUTO-PURGE SYSTEM

Available Completely watertight and airtight. With integrated Auto-Purge System. Our Pressure Release Purge Valve guarantees a perfect seal by incorporating its own O-Ring under one of the latches. You will never forget to set the valve since it automatically activates when closing the case. Pressure is released as you open the latch.

DURABILITY

CRUSH RESISTANCE manufactured to exceed crush resistance MIL STDs of 400 Lbs stacking

SOCTESTER™ battery analyzers were developed to quickly and accurately determine the ability of vent regulated lead acid (VRLA) batteries to perform for specific periods of time, whether in inventory or in the field.  SOCTESTER™ battery analyzers scan the infrastructure of the battery and exercise it to measure its ampere hour capacity, its ability to supply relatively large currents, and whether it is fully charged.  SOCTESTER™ then determines the battery’s energy profile, quickly computes the battery’s characteristics, and displays the battery’s SOC (State of Charge).  All in just 43 seconds.

Typically, systems operate at a rate lower than that of their weakest battery. Matching batteries by state of performance. manufacturer, and date manufacture assures optimum performance.  The SOCTESTER™ makes this process affordable and reliable.

A battery’s deterioration may be altered by many factors, but the most common causes of diminished stored energy are self discharge and improper charging.  Typically, self discharge is a phenomenon whose rate increases with temperature.  Even a battery on float charge for long periods of time often deteriorates below its ability to work at full capacity.    It is essential, therefore, to periodically test batteries to determine their SOC, thus assuring required performance characteristics.

Newer type batteries require more sophistication in re-charging technology and unless clearly understood during the product development process can result in poor operational performance of the equipment being powered.  This is significantly evident in the emergency and security equipment entering the market today. Improper re-charging contributes to battery failure, but misunderstanding of the handling of batteries contributes equally in battery failure rates.  Even the best battery made will not work properly if it is not treated correctly.
